regarding squat depth, its still greatly beneficial to go beyond vertical(assuming proper mobility) because it puts your knees in a weaker position, inversely creating much stronger and (importantly) more resilient knees. not to say quarter squats dont have their place as a heavy loading movement though, theres a lot of value in both

Things that worked for me. I would use a 10-15kg weight vest during reactive jumping and it made a huge difference in my leap. People need to stop aiming for the ring when attempting to dunk during training. Aim for the top of the backboard or raise your ring to 11ft. You'll be amazing what this can do. Your exercises and what i mention had me dunking at 14yrs old. 5'10.
